The mark consists of a stylized sun with yellow rays and an orange middle outlined in black and white. In the middle of the sun is a white symbol intended to suggest the elephant trunk of the Indian god Ganesh. Below the sun, the word Ganesh appears with 2 vertical lines on either side, and the word BHEL appears on the next line.
The color(s) white, black, yellow is/are claimed as a feature of the mark.
The English translation of "BHEL" in the mark is snack.
